Transaction 57861d352b9e26468a61e1ccca0f45b956d8fa00183f4a576e7e6dbe8d17e34e
1 Input
2 Outputs
- 57861d352b9e26468a61e1ccca0f45b956d8fa00183f4a576e7e6dbe8d17e34e:0
- 57861d352b9e26468a61e1ccca0f45b956d8fa00183f4a576e7e6dbe8d17e34e:1
value 201880
address 17XKsMWqze2Ad5mrb5aMqMmNjads3BJsf9
value 2538143
address 3HMtaNAaywqHC9gdWR4JDAssY7PXit1kN2